Understanding Deep Learning:
Deep learning is a subset of machine learning that focuses on training artificial neural networks with multiple layers to learn and make decisions. Unlike traditional machine learning algorithms, which require manual feature extraction, deep learning algorithms can automatically learn hierarchical representations of data. This ability to automatically extract features from raw data makes deep learning particularly effective in handling unstructured and high-dimensional data, such as images, text, and audio.
The key component of deep learning is the artificial neural network, which is inspired by the structure and function of the human brain. These networks consist of interconnected nodes, or artificial neurons, organized into layers. The input layer receives raw data, and subsequent layers process and transform the data, extracting increasingly complex features. The final layer produces the desired output, such as a classification or prediction.
Applications of Deep Learning:
Deep learning has found applications in various fields, revolutionizing industries and enabling new possibilities. One of the most prominent applications of deep learning is computer vision. Deep neural networks have achieved remarkable accuracy in tasks such as image classification, object detection, and image segmentation. This has paved the way for advancements in autonomous vehicles, medical imaging, surveillance systems, and facial recognition technologies.
Natural language processing (NLP) is another domain where deep learning has made significant strides. Deep learning models, such as recurrent neural networks (RNNs) and transformers, have demonstrated impressive performance in tasks like sentiment analysis, machine translation, and question-answering systems. These advancements have led to the development of virtual assistants, language translation tools, and chatbots that can understand and generate human-like text.
Deep learning has also revolutionized the field of speech recognition. With the help of deep neural networks, automatic speech recognition systems have achieved near-human levels of accuracy. This has greatly improved voice assistants, transcription services, and accessibility for individuals with speech impairments.

Challenges and Future Directions:
While deep learning has shown remarkable potential, it also faces several challenges. One of the main challenges is the need for large amounts of labeled data for training deep neural networks. Collecting and labeling data can be time-consuming and costly, especially in domains where expert knowledge is required. Additionally, deep learning models are often considered black boxes, making it difficult to interpret their decisions and ensure their reliability.
To address these challenges, researchers are exploring techniques such as transfer learning, where pre-trained models are fine-tuned for specific tasks, and semi-supervised learning, where models are trained with a combination of labeled and unlabeled data. Additionally, efforts are being made to develop explainable AI techniques that provide insights into the decision-making process of deep learning models.
